„Spritzgießen next“ – our
in-house technology fair
With ‘Spritzgießen next’, Schneider Form has created a platform where innovation in plastic injection moulding can be experienced first-hand. Over 140 industry experts from the automotive and plastics sectors attended the premiere in May 2025 – live at our premises in Dettingen.
The focus was on new developments and approaches for the future of injection moulding: from surface trends and material innovations to AI applications and digitally networked processes.
Together with partners such as ENGEL, Oerlikon HRSflow, Covestro, Borealis, Reichle, LEONHARD KURZ and IKV Aachen, ‘Spritzgießen next’ demonstrated how collaboration can drive innovation.
A selection of our awards
- General Managers Excellence Award – Ford Motor Company
- Q1 Award – Ford Motor Company Quality Award
- Werkzeugbau des Jahres – RWTH Aachen (multiple award winner)
- Industry 4.0 Award – Baden-Württemberg Ministry of Science for our OptiCheck system
- JEC Innovation Award – Multi-material lightweight component for the Porsche Boxster centre tunnel
- Yanfeng Supplier Excellence Award – for outstanding project performance in the interior sector (Mercedes W206)
- Automotive Division Awards (SPE) – multiple award winner for bodywork, drive and lightweight construction solutions
- TecPart innovation award – Thermoplastic foam moulded housing for Fresenius Medical Care
Progress through partnership
New solutions emerge from the interaction of industrial practice, research and technology partners. Schneider Form works with universities, institutes and partners on processes, materials and systems that can be transferred into industrial applications.
This means that new technical approaches are not only developed, but also evaluated for feasibility, process capability and near-series application.
Selected partners and projects
- WBA Aachen – Toolmaking Academy: AI applications in industrial companies
- IVW – Institute for Composite Materials Kaiserslautern: Resistance fiber heating, industrialization of CFRP production
- Fraunhofer ICT, Pfinztal: Coloring of thermoplastics with nanoparticles
- Aalen University (GTA, Prof. Dr. Kallien): Structural components and vacuum molding
- Schmalkalden University (Prof. Seul): Tool-integrated assistance systems
Ideas with substance
Patents and proprietary developments show how Schneider Form transfers technical requirements into concrete tooling, process and application solutions. The focus is on intelligent mold monitoring, modular tooling concepts, maintenance-friendly mechanics and solutions for industrial component applications.
Selected patents and developments:
- OptiCheck: System for intelligent mold monitoring
- OptiSize: Modular concept for weight reduction in bumper molds
- Slide retraction system: Precise, maintenance-friendly mold mechanics
- Replaceable water-jacket inserts: Maintenance-optimized cooling
- Radiator grille fastening systems: Award-winning solution for flexibility and lightweight design
